Career path
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Genetic Counselor (Genetic Abnormalities) | Provides genetic counseling to individuals and families affected by genetic abnormalities, interpreting test results and offering support. High demand in UK healthcare. |
| Clinical Genetic Scientist (Genetic Testing) | Conducts and analyzes genetic tests, plays a key role in diagnosing genetic abnormalities and informing treatment strategies. Strong career progression opportunities. |
| Bioinformatician (Genome Analysis) | Develops and applies computational tools to analyze large genomic datasets, contributing to the identification of genetic abnormalities and related research. Growing field with excellent prospects. |
| Genetic Technologist (Molecular Diagnostics) | Performs molecular genetic testing procedures, ensuring accuracy and reliability of results in the diagnosis of genetic abnormalities. Essential role in diagnostic labs. |
